Job Description
The Engineering Technician creates and maintains various reports and documentation. Conducts facility condition assessments. Creates and updates CAD drawings and other technical information as directed by the CE Functional / Operations Manager. Ensures compliance with Performance Work Statement (PWS) and Amentum ISO 9001 Quality Management System (QMS).
Principal Accountabilities
- Conducts BUILDER SMS facility condition assessments.
- Updates and maintains the BUILDER SMS database.
- Assists in updating real property data for GPMS sites within the program.
- Prepares various FMT / CE-related briefings, including Program Status Review (PSR) and Program Review (PMR) meetings.
- Produces special reports, as required by the CE Functional or Operations Manager.
- Collects data from various sources like Maximo and BUILDER SMS for inclusion in reports.
- May conduct and document construction and maintenance project inspections as directed.
- Manages electronic and hard copy filing systems.
- Assists with the creation and update of AutoCAD drawings.
- May travel to other GPMS sites within the program.
- Performs additional duties as assigned.
- Works in normal office environment.

Job Summary
Maintaining and repairing heating, ventilation, and air conditioning systems to ensure a comfortable and safe environment for guests and staff. This involves conducting routine inspections, troubleshooting system issues, performing preventive maintenance, and collaborating with other departments to address HVAC-related needs. Be responsible for ensuring compliance with regulatory standards and contributing to energy efficiency initiatives within the hotel.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
• Maintain complete knowledge and comply with all departmental policies, service procedures and standards. • Ensure all HVAC equipment is maintained and operable in all the HVAC plant room. • Ensure plan and carry out of Planned Preventive Maintenance for all the HVAC equipment for (hotel guest rooms, public areas, BOH areas, service apartments, residences and all the plant rooms) according to scheduling. • Ensure tag-out and lock-out procedures are followed when working on electrically powered equipment. • Ensure the use of all required of Personnel Protective Equipment (PPE) while on duty. • Ensure maintenance records are kept up to date. • Perform safe operation methods and procedures in troubleshooting of all equipment system including steam and chilled water heat transfer systems. • Performs tasks of rebuilding valves, mechanical wielding, brazing, and fabrications, replacing worn parts and accomplishing other major repairs to the HVAC equipment. • Regular maintenance and perform scheduled inspections, clean components, lubricate moving parts, and replace worn-out parts to prevent breakdowns and optimize system performance. • Installs, repairs, and maintains machinery and mechanical equipment such as motors, engines, pumps, belts, fans, and other processing units. • Monitor all BMS system and make sure all BMS connected equipment’s are in well communicating with BMS. • Perform routine maintenance on the chiller unit to prevent malfunctions and ensure efficient operations. • Maintain accurate records of maintenance and repair. • Familiarize with the design and layout of the hotel and obtain understanding of operating procedures. • Perform safe operation methods and procedures in troubleshooting of all equipment system including steam and chilled water heat transfer systems. • Respond promptly to Knowcross service orders made from made for requests, assistance, or emergency work orders. • Check the logbook for follow up jobs. • Take the utilities meter reading and update in the system accordingly. • Check with duty engineer/Engineering supervisor for the priority job. • Ensure close the maintenance request in communication devise after completing the job. • If the maintenance takes longer time to complete, immediately communicate with the Engineering Supervisor and Duty Engineer. • Always keep premises clean and tidy after completing the job. • Communicate with Duty engineer/Engineering supervisor of daily work progress before ending the shift. • Ensure log down into the logbook before ending the shift. • Follow all the Departmental procedures and instructions. • Follow hotel policy and procedure while entering guest rooms for repairs. • Ensure tag-out and lock-out procedures are followed when working on electrically powered equipment. • Always maintain safety procedures/conditions in working area and other associated areas. • Understand and practice hotel emergency fire precaution procedures. • Ensure team work to achieve engineering departmental goal. • All the plant rooms (HVAC), workshop area and all equipment’s are clean and in good working condition. • Maintain and repair all guestrooms and public areas in accordance with the Perfect Room Program (PRP) procedures and standards guideline. • Report all incidents and work-related injuries concern department and DOE. • Attending all training arranged by Hygiene, Health & Safety Manager such as safety training, safety Induction, on the job training, toolbox talks, etc. • Be prepared to respond to emergencies, such as power outages, plumbing failures, or HVAC issues, to ensure the safety and comfort of guests. • Monitor Knowcross application and respond promptly to any escalated requests made for problems, assistance, or emergency work orders.

Housed in two striking towers inspired by the coral reefs in the seas surrounding Qatar, Rosewood Doha and Rosewood Residences Doha will consist of an ultra-luxury hotel with 185 exquisite guestrooms and sumptuous suites, 173 serviced apartments for longer-term stays and 300 residences available for purchase. The hotel will be one of the city’s most dynamic culinary destinations with a collection of eight innovative outlets, including a bistro, lobby lounge, coffee shop/deli, three specialty restaurants, cigar lounge and a lifestyle entertainment lounge. Featuring a 1,500-square-meter ballroom, the property will showcase multiple private event venues, anchored around sleek interiors and state-of-the-art technology, which will transform ordinary events into the extraordinary. The hotel will also introduce Sense, A Rosewood Spa, offering total discretion and relaxation, along with a fitness center featuring state-of-the-art training equipment. Rosewood's signature Manor Club executive lounge concept will soar to new heights in Qatar and offer Club Room and Suite guests curated services with added convenience and privacy. Rosewood Residences Doha will also introduce 300 for-sale residential apartments, catering to global citizens who crave a lifestyle of authenticity fused with modern luxury.
